Microbial Biotechnology encompasses a wide range of interdisciplinary activities, including recombinant DNA techniques, cloning, and the application of microbes to the production of goods ranging from food to pharmaceuticals. This book aims to provide a comprehensive overview of the significant aspects of the extensive subject matter of microbial biotechnology, such as bioinformatics tools for PCR primer design, fungal biotransformations, bioremediation through the use of microbes, natural products from fungi, microbial diversity, and more. Additionally, the book addresses topics such as the role of bacterial plasmids in xenobiotic degradation, antimicrobial resistance in bacteria, the effects of ultraviolet-B radiation on microbes and human health. This book will be of great value to researchers, biologists, microbiologists, scientists, postgraduate students studying microbiology, agriculture, biotechnology, and medical science.
